    Re: ExtensionView

    I cannot tolerate FusionUpdater. It takes about a minute from the time I run the program to hte time when I gain control of it. Scrolling the list up or down takes about 10 seconds per scroll. ExtensionView puts everything in a simple list that can be sorted and searched.

    The point is, people were asking for a new extension list. FusionUpdater is such a pain to use on my computer, that I also wanted one. So I made ExtensionView, and released it here.
